Creatine kinase-M/B Antibody (BDI937) is a mouse monoclonal IgG1 antibody that detects creatine kinase-M/B in human samples through applications such as western blotting (WB), immunoprecipitation (IP), and enzyme-linked immunosorbent assay (ELISA). Creatine kinase-M/B plays a crucial role in cellular energy metabolism, particularly in muscle and brain tissues, where creatine kinase-M/B facilitates the transfer of phosphate groups to regenerate adenosine triphosphate (ATP) from creatine phosphate. This process is vital for maintaining energy homeostasis, especially during periods of high energy demand, such as muscle contraction and neuronal activity. Creatine kinase-M/B is predominantly located in the cytoplasm of muscle and brain cells, where creatine kinase-M/B ensures a rapid supply of ATP, thereby supporting essential functions like muscle contraction and neurotransmission. Additionally, creatine kinase-M/B is involved in the regulation of calcium homeostasis, which is critical for muscle function and signal transduction in neurons. Anti-creatine kinase-M/B antibody (BDI937) enables researchers to gain insights into the energy dynamics of cells and investigate the role of this enzyme in various physiological and pathological conditions, including muscle disorders and neurodegenerative diseases.
